What makes a pill effective
Oral contraceptives work primarily by delivering hormones that regulate the menstrual cycle and prevent ovulation. The effectiveness depends on correct daily use and medical suitability. Typical considerations include age, smoking status, blood pressure, and risk factors for blood clots. Practical use and reminders
Consistency is the key to maximizing effectiveness. Some people set daily reminders or pair pill-taking with a regular daily routine, such as brushing teeth. Tracking your cycle can also help you anticipate withdrawal bleeds and plan around events or trips. It’s important to understand what to do if doses are missed, including guidance on backup contraception and when to seek medical advice. Clear, practical plans reduce anxiety and support steady adherence.
